The Verdict: Which is Better?

When placing Oreos and Kettle Chips side-by-side, the nutritional differences become quite clear. Both products cater to specific dietary needs, but picking the right one depends on whether you are prioritizing weight loss, muscle gain, or clean eating.

For calorie-conscious consumers, Oreos is the clear winner. With 69 fewer calories per 100g than its competitor, it allows for more volume while keeping your energy intake in check.

However, watch out for the sugar content. Oreos contains significantly more sugar (41.2g) compared to the milder Kettle Chips (2.57g). If you are monitoring your insulin levels or trying to cut down on sweets, Kettle Chips is undeniably the healthier pick.
